#8ADA6E Hex Color Code

#8ADA6E

The Hexadecimal Color #8ADA6E is a contrast shade of Light Green. #8ADA6E RGB value is rgb(138, 218, 110). RGB Color Model of #8ADA6E consists of 54% red, 85% green and 43% blue. HSL color Mode of #8ADA6E has 104°(degrees) Hue, 59% Saturation and 64% Lightness. #8ADA6E color has an wavelength of 554.51852n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#8ADA6E is #99FF99.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#8ADA6E is #8D6. The Closest Color to #8ADA6E is #90EE90. Official Name of #8ADA6E Hex Code is Conifer.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#8ADA6E

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
